To do that, you’ll need to upgrade to the Plus subscription at $16.67 per month paid annually. However, the Basic package doesn’t give you the ability to receive faxes. The cheapest way to get iFax is to sign up for the Basic package on the iFax website, which works out at $8.33 per month if you pay an annual fee. The pricing system for iFax is a little confusing, especially since it changes depending on what platform you use to sign up – subscriptions made through the app are far more expensive than if you sign up on the website. It’s also possible to port over your existing fax number by contacting iFax’s customer support team directly. Unlike many other fax services where you select a country and are automatically given a number without any input, iFax lets you craft your own from a list of area codes. While the fax number list isn’t very international, the number selection process is more customizable. IFax provides fax numbers from just three countries: Canada, the UK, and the U.S – with all 50 states covered. Nonetheless, you can rest assured that all faxes are protected by AES-256 encryption and the service is HIPAA and GLBA compliant. We always recommend that you use two-factor authentication for your accounts but unfortunately this isn’t possible with iFax. Contacts can also be organized into lists if you want to send faxes to a group of people at once. Before you get to sending faxes, you can add contacts manually or import them using a CSV file. Next, it’s time to choose your number (or transfer an existing one over).

It seems like an unnecessarily complicated method compared to other faxing services.įor businesses using the Professional package, it’s possible to add users with different permissions, access iFax’s API, and get a dedicated account manager. You’ll then get a confirmation when your fax has been sent. Some other services have email integrations for this, but with iFax, you have to email your message to iFax first, and they’ll send the fax for you. Attachments go up to 20MB with the choice of importing files directly or through a file hosting service like Box, Google Drive, or Dropbox.īut when you want to send an email to a fax machine, things are a little different. You have the option of including a cover sheet from a choice of five templates, which you can customize with your own logo. If you’re sending from fax number to fax number, then the process is easy and exactly what you would expect from an online faxing service. Sending and Receiving Faxesįaxing with iFax is a mixed bag.

Of course, if you go over the monthly amount, you can still send and receive faxes, but you’ll have to pay an overage fee, which varies for each tier. However, Basic users can only send 200 without being able to receive any faxes at all – not an ideal method of communication. For example, Professional subscribers are able to send and receive over 1,000 faxes a month. Your total fax allowance depends on your subscription. With iFax, you have a set number of monthly faxes that you can send and receive, and the dashboard will remind you of how many you’ve used so far. Overall, the service is pretty light on features compared to some of its competitors, but what it does do, it does well. IFax is an easy-to-use and flexible online fax service that allows you to send faxes and emails to fax numbers through any of its browser versions and apps.

The service offers three different subscription tiers, but you can test out iFax first by checking out the free demo or signing up for a free trial. Plus, it’s HIPAA and GLBA compliant, making it ideal for businesses. iFax also lets you use your mobile device to scan a document using your camera and then fax it immediately. The London-based company allows you to send faxes and emails to fax numbers, add cover letters, and include up to 20MB of attachments. But now everyone can use iFax regardless of their device, with apps available for Windows, Android, and macOS as well. When the app was released in 2008, it was designed solely for iOS. There’s no shortage of online faxing apps on the market, but iFax was the very first.
